    Renegade Ops

    Game » consists of 8 releases. Released Sep 13, 2011

    As the "Renegade Ops" rogue military group, you must save the world from the terrorist organization Inferno in this arcade top-down vehicular shooter from the studio that brought you Just Cause 2.

    So, I booted up Renegade Ops for the first time in a while, mainly due to all that GOTY talk, and I was pleasantly surprised to see that I had all the bonus DLC in my Steam account.

    Played a bit of the ColdStrike add on and haven't messed around with the DLC characters/vehicles but it's all there present and correct. A pretty nice bonus for early adopters, especially as the first DLC mission (1 of 3 I think) took at least 45 minutes to beat. Just thought some people might not know this, I sure as hell didn't, so made this thread in case it tempted people to get back on this game.
